Force download pdf using jquery plug-ins

The jquery javascript library has excellent support for extensibility through plug ins that you can consume, write, and share. In this case, the file will be downloaded as expenses. How to force any file type to download in wordpress. Here weve collected another set of 10 random easy to use jquery plugins we know you love them.

Pdf page size and orientation the page size and orientation of the pdfhtml5 button type can be set using the orientation and pagesize options. If you need to force download other file types, just add some code for the file. However, if you want to force the file to download, by prompting a download pop. It was started back in the early days of jquery in 2006, and updated and improved since then. In addition, many plug ins are added to a webpage following the same steps. Download a fresh copy why do java, silverlight, adobe acrobat and other plugins no longer work. It was inspired by uploadify but its functionality and concept is different.

The user can always force their browser to download the file if they wish to. The download attribute also triggers a force download, something. Javascript plugins jquery mootools prototype yui dojo. Floating scrollbar for long content jquery floatingscroll. Using the applicationoctetstream mime type to force downloads can cause issues in safari. Table displays in limited space require some rendering alternatives. How to download a pdf file forcefully instead of opening it in a. Apr, 2020 wordpress is an excellent platform for blogging or hosting a website. The columnizer jquery plugin will automatically layout your content in newspaper column format. Articles to pdf allows you to convert posts blog entries into a pdf file.

For example, if we write a plugin that we want to name debug, our javascript filename for this plugin is. Some of the plugins that no longer load in firefox, even though they may be installed on your computer. Knowing how to use jquery plugins will open up a whole new world of possibilities to you. Force a file to download when link is clicked phil owen. Again, in some cases it is appropriate to force a download, in others it is not. Selector a micro javascript library used as a replacement for jquery, weighing in at nearly 5kb. It is currently available in both jquery and prototype flavors.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ension and add it to the file. Dynamic jquery plugin files load you all probably had to deal with certain js files for jquery plugin. As i mentioned video, most plug ins have the same file structure. When you send the form, a pdf file with all posts on the current blog site will be generated and sent to the indicated email address.

Automatically download pdfs via jquery have you ever wanted to have a link to a resource, such as a pdf file, and have that resource be automatically downloaded when the link is clicked. However, in the latest browsers unknow or rare downloaded file extensions are blocked and a. Have you ever wanted to have a link to a resource, such as a pdf file, and have. The dials can be controlled using the mouse click and drag. Generally you shouldnt even do this it should be left up to the useruser agent to decide what do to with the content you provide. Porter une ancienne extension firefox comparaison avec le sdk addon comparaison. Usually developers add reference to a js file in master page if. A simple rgb color picker for jquery mobile 09092017 mobile 1415 views. How to add toggle breakpoints on the ace editor gutter. It is very easy to use and can be customized with css.

Prefix the filename with jquery, follow that with the name of the plugin and conclude with. However, buttons functionality is not limited to providing simple buttons for editor it also has support for data export buttons such as copying the table data to clipboard, saving to a file or showing the. A really simple way to achieve this, without using external download sites or modifying headers etc. Mar 29, 2012 thanks to the awesome jquery community who make these stunning lightbox plugins, giving huge scope for designers to showcase images on websites. As established, whenever you call jquery youre creating a new jquery object, with all of jquerys methods inherited. There is a huge collection of plugins each giving a different look and style to images. Usually developers add reference to a js file in master page if using webforms on layout view is using mvc. However, there are a lot of additional plug ins and features that do not come as standard functionalities, but can be easily integrated into the basic plug in. Wordpress is now a powerful content management system which powers over 35. Hmm, so using jquery youd be able to dynamically change the. A jquery plugin is simply a new method that we use to extend jquery s prototype object.

Is it possible to force download a file like pdf as soon as a page loads. Pdfkit is a pdf generation library for node and the browser that makes creating complex, multipage, printable documents easy. Using the anchor tag and download attributes to force. Make development of web forms using this functionality in the code sample much easier, perhaps even drag and drop of data elements to create custom forms. By default these values are portrait and a4, but are easily customised as shown in this example which uses a landscape layout and us legal paper size. A toolbar on top of the document with title, page number and buttons for nextprev pages and zooming. Adding a plugin to a web page using jquery plugins treehouse.

The download attribute is one of those enhancements that isnt incredibly sexy but is a practical and easy to add. Adding a plugin to a web page using jquery plugins. In this article, learn about the benefits of creating a jquery plug in. We recommend moving to npm, using jqueryplugin as the keyword in your package. Hi, i am starting with ajax and got a problem with a download i would like to make via ajax. Sams teach yourself jquery mobile in 24 hours by phil dutson is full of rocksolid realworld examples that can be easily built upon to create a functional, rich, custom, completely usable mobile website. Easing functions specify the speed at which the animation progresses at different points within the animation. Most plugins require you to select something on the page. By default these values are portrait and a4, but are easily customised as shown in this example which uses a landscape layout and us legal paper size for a full list of the options available for these parameters, please refer to the pdfhtml5 documentation. Sometimes its necessary to display larger amounts of data in a small fixed space on an html page. While paging is a common way to address fixed size displays, its not an endall solution. Why do java, silverlight, adobe acrobat and other plugins no. The jquery javascript library has excellent support for extensibility through plugins that you can consume, write, and share.

Sure there are many wordpress plugins that offer this function, but theres a simple little line of code that you can add to your. Covers common issues related to styling and printing limitations regarding page breaks options. This is a simple jquery plugin which enables you to create a mobilefirst rgb color picker component using jquery mobiles popup widget. The plugin was initially written and maintained by jorn zaefferer, a member of the jquery team, lead developer on the jquery ui team and maintainer of qunit.

The primary goal of this project is to provide an easy to use and hasslefree cakephp helper which enables you to get the most out of some handy jquery plugins without having to deal with their nuts and bolts. If you plan on using this programming throughout your site, 1. A jquery plugin is simply a new method that we use to extend jquerys prototype object. Force download a pdf link using javascriptajaxjquery stack overflow. The function to do this is quite small and relies on. Get increased visibility into the health and performance of applications and virtual infrastructure with solarwinds comprehensive and costeffective systems management bundle, no matter the it environment. Also learn about naming conventions, and about packaging plug. Created in 2006 by john resig, the jquery library is now the most popular javascript library on the web.

The purpose of this article is to show how you can implement a table with the full set of data management functionalities in asp. Jul 14, 2009 jquery plugin, allows you to drag and drop table rows, version 0. In order for this plugin to work you must also write a cookie in an. There have been tens of thousands of jquery plugins written for the jquery library. Thanks to the awesome jquery community who make these stunning lightbox plugins, giving huge scope for designers to showcase images on websites. The default action will open the document in the either the same browser window, or in a new tabwindow by using the usual target methods. Perfect for event tickets, reports, certificates, you name it. In this article, learn about the benefits of creating a jquery plugin.

The other day, i happend across an article titled, 5 html5 features you need to know by adnane belmadiaf. Pdf plugins to create pdf and to convert documents to pdf. Ive seen a few posts that relate to this, but im still stumped. The page size and orientation of the pdfhtml5 button type can be set using the orientation and pagesize options. It makes things like html document traversal and manipulation, event handling, animation, and ajax much simpler with an easytouse api that works across a multitude of browsers. Apr 28, 20 30 useful and fantastic jquery plug ins in field of web designing the technology has become popular with many updates and supporting plug ins.

Nov 14, 2017 a really simple way to achieve this, without using external download sites or modifying headers etc. Force to open save as popup open at text link click for. So heres a simple snippet for when you want to force a download of a file such as a pdf. Building a jquery plugin to make an html table scrollable. Ive set up a php file to force download a mp3 file my query script. Beginning in firefox version 52 released march 7, 2017, installed npapi plugins are no longer supported in firefox, except for adobe flash player. Enhancing html tables using the jquery datatables plugin. How to download a pdf file forcefully instead of opening it in a browser using js. How to create a file and generate a download with javascript in the. We collected 15 stunning jquery lightbox plugins for your reference. Nov 08, 2012 knowing how to use jquery plugins will open up a whole new world of possibilities to you. As established, whenever you call jquery youre creating a new jquery object, with all of jquery s methods inherited. I have a working pdf download, in this case its from a cors site.

Why do java, silverlight, adobe acrobat and other plugins. Jul 08, 2007 not only does this make the pdf easier for the user to download, it also provides consistency for the way downloads are handled regardless of what browser plugins the user has installed. Pdfkit is a pdf generation library for node and the browser that makes creating complex, multipage, printable documents easy the api embraces chainability, and includes both low level functions as well as abstractions for higher level functionality. The npm blog has instructions for publishing your plugin to npm. Scrollable list are fairly easy to do with most html structures, but html tables are notoriously difficult to manage when it comes to.

Dynamic jquery plugin files load you all probably had to deal with certain js files for jquery plug in. A small box will be shown in the sidebar, where you can enter your email address. More easing functions are available with the use of plug ins, most notably the jquery ui suite. When a custom queue name is used the animation does not automatically start. Timeglider is a zooming, panning datadriven timeline great for history projects, project planning, and much more. Oct 28, 2011 here weve collected another set of 10 random easy to use jquery plugins we know you love them. Chosen is a javascript plugin that makes long, unwieldy select boxes much more userfriendly. In that article adnane mentions the download attribute of the html anchor tag. A boolean indicating whether to place the animation in the effects queue.

Use this to drag and drop rows, however, the issue is that when selecting the row without dragging it, it already initiates the ajax call which is a problem if you do not want to cause an ajax call to update a rows position on the db server when you have in fact not changed. This will always trigger the saveopen dialog, and its still easy for people to doubleclick the pdf windows the program associated with. Its a fantastic resource for designing and developing user interactions quickly. Latest updates new additions most popular recommended. Additional features plug ins i have shown you in the previous sections how you can use and configure the basic datatables plugin. File downloads dont occur in the current windows location bar. Ever wanted a pdf for example to download rather than open in a tab. Wordpress is an excellent platform for blogging or hosting a website. For example, if we write a plugin that we want to name debug, our.

Force download a pdf link using javascriptajaxjquery. The element is supported in all major browsers the element also defines an embedded object within an html document web browsers have supported the element for a long time. A css file, a javascript file, and perhaps some images. All you need to do is add a download attribute to your link html. Most of you may have not used or seen these plugins before, so its worth to take a look. The only easing implementations in the jquery library are the default, called swing, and one that progresses at a constant pace, called linear. The primary goal of this project is to provide an easy to use and hasslefree jsf components which enable you to get the most out of some handy jquery plugins without having to deal with their nuts and bolts. The excel export button saves to an xlsx file and the data can be customised before exporting the file using the customize method of the excelhtml5 button type this example demonstrates how to manipulate the generated file by making the text in the third column c bold using the styling options that are built into the created spreadsheet. The buttons extension for datatables is used by the majority of the editor examples to provide row selection functionality and the new, edit and delete buttons at the top of the table. I used the plugin and only had to write a few lines of code.

1520 1202 254 744 147 427 386 841 1086 180 583 1439 22 786 185 717 42 1023 1381 308 471 334 1257 448 132 1157 1468 451 72 244 128 193 1225 540 1441 473 1481 510 1486 281 278 1141 845 278 462